Structural Drying Process
After we’ve removed standing water from your property, we’ll use a specialized drying process to dry out any damaged areas. This process involves using powerful fans and dehumidifiers to remove mo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can usually handle a small sink overflow on your own with a bucket and some towels.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| A flooded basement needs professional help to remove standing water and prevent mold growth.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Wet drywall can be a sign of a larger water leak, and it’s best to call a professional to handle the repair. |
| Hidden water leak in walls | No | Yes | A hidden water leak can be difficult to detect on your own, and it’s best to call a professional to handle the repair. |
| Water damage to hardwood floors | No | Yes | Water damage to hardwood floors can be costly to repair, and it’s best to call a professional to handle the job. |
| Basement flood in older home with pier-and-beam foundation | No | Yes | A basement flood in an older home with a pier-and-beam foundation needs professional help to remove standing water and prevent structural damage. |

Q: What are the signs of a water leak?
A: The signs of a water leak can include water pooling on the floor, mold growth, and warping or cracking of walls and floors. If you notice any of these signs, it’s essential to act fast to prevent further damage.
